Our Pastor

Walt Rice

Pastor Walt Rice is a native of western Washington, having been raised in the south Seattle community of Rainier Valley and graduating from Franklin High School in 1968. Raised in the Lutheran Church - Missouri Synod, he attended Concordia Jr. College in Portland, Oregon and later graduated from Concordia Sr. College in Ft. Wayne, Indiana. There he met his future wife, Colleen Cox, who was attending the Lutheran School of Nursing in the same city. They were married in December of 1973 while Walt was attending Concordia Seminary in St. Louis.
That was a time of much upheaval within the Lutheran Church - Missouri Synod and Walt was a part of the “walk-out” which, along with the great majority of the students and faculty, left the campus to begin Concordia Seminary-in-Exile (Seminex). He graduated from Seminex in 1977 with a Masters of Divinity.
Pastor Rice has served congregations in Beaverton, OR, Everett, WA, and Caldwell, ID before accepting the call as pastor of Bethlehem Lutheran Church in November of 1998.
He and Colleen have two adult children, Nathan and Rachel. His interests include reading, sports (he claims there are only five true sports), travel, good discussions and Corvettes. He also takes great pleasure in his weekly tasks of preaching and teaching.
